When the candle flame is covered with a flask, it creates a closed system where the oxygen supply is limited. The flame requires oxygen to sustain combustion, so when the available oxygen is used up, the flame goes out. The process is known as oxygen depletion, and it happens when the flammable material (wax) fails to receive sufficient oxygen to continue burning.

When vinegar and baking soda mix, they react to form an gas called carbon dioxide (CO2) which is heavier than air. The flame needs oxygen (O2) to burn. When the beaker is tilted, it spills the heavy carbon dioxide gas over the flame and suffocates it.
